Transaction e076602059443953f4490f1056bc42b966b8477493a64bcce40edb4a6d3d9e80

1 Input
2 Outputs
  • e076602059443953f4490f1056bc42b966b8477493a64bcce40edb4a6d3d9e80:0
  • value  271788
    address  38Z2urKaP8V3hvuca9Q1heg2qKahaCFQEs
  • e076602059443953f4490f1056bc42b966b8477493a64bcce40edb4a6d3d9e80:1
  • value  16490
    address  3Nghw3HT4y9p91fqc3mVAynb1y6r94cs9w